Book Description
These proceedings represent the work of researchers participating in the 12th International Conference on e-Learning (ICEL 2017) which is being hosted this year by the University of Central Florida, Orlando, USA on 1-2 June 2017. ICEL is a recognised event on the international research conferences calendar and provides a valuable platform for individuals to present their research findings, display their work in progress and discuss conceptual and empirical advances in the areas of e-Learning. It provides an important opportunity for researchers and practitioners to come together to share their experiences of researching in this varied and expanding field. The conference this year will be opened with a keynote presentation by Dr. Glenda Gunter who will address the topic Harnessing the Force of Online Learning. The second day of the conference will be opened by Dr. Atsusi "2c" Hirumi who will be talking about Top Ten 21st Century Trends and Issues in e-Learning and Human Performance. With an initial submission of 116 abstracts, after the double blind, peer-review process there are 31 Academic Research papers, 3 PhD Research, 1 Masters Research and 2 Work in Progress papers published in these Conference Proceedings. These papers represent truly global research in the field, with contributions from Australia, Belgium, Bhutan, Canada, Chile, China, Czech Republic, Estonia, Malta, Nigeria, Norway, Romania, Slovakia, South Africa, Spain, Switzerland, Trinidad and Tobago, Turkey, United Kingdom and United States of America.

Book Description
E-assessments of students profoundly influence their motivation and play a key role in the educational process. Adapting assessment techniques to current technological advancements allows for effective pedagogical practices, learning processes, and student engagement. The Handbook of Research on E-Assessment in Higher Education provides emerging perspectives on the theoretical and practical aspects of digital assessment techniques and applications within educational settings. Featuring coverage on a broad range of topics such as competency assessment, adaptive courseware, and learning performance, this publication is ideally designed for educational administrators, educational professionals, teachers and professors, researchers, and graduate-level students seeking current research on comparative studies and the pedagogical issues of online assessment in academic institutions.

Book Description
This book presents new approaches and methods applied to real-world problems, and in particular, exploratory research relating to novel approaches in the field of cybernetics and automation control theory. Particularly focusing on modern trends in selected fields of interest, it presents new algorithms and methods in intelligent systems in cybernetics. This book constitutes the third volume of the refereed proceedings of the Cybernetics and Algorithms in Intelligent Systems Section of the 7th Computer Science On-line Conference 2018 (CSOC 2018), held online in April 2018.
